Population

How many people, and the typical age.

The population shrank 52% since 2011, losing about 234 people. The typical resident is 42 years old, which is noticeably older than the Victorian and Australian figures of 38.

Age profile

How the population splits across age groups.

Older adults aged 45 to 64 make up the largest group at 29.5%. Children under 15 (17.7%) and seniors aged 65 and over (16.4%) are both about the same as the state and national figures.

Identity & relationships

First Nations identity and marital status.

Over half of residents are married, while those in de facto relationships at 7.1% are well below the national figure of 11.5%. The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ander population rose to 1.4% since 2011.
